MDynamicsEQ und Sidechain in Reaper
Hallo Forum.
Ich habe schon gesucht, aber nichts gefunden. Ich möchte gerne eine Pad-Spur durch Gesang Sidechainen.
Spur A beinhaltet das Pad und als Insert dem MDynamicsEq.
Spur B den Gesang.
Den Gesang sende ich auf Kanal 3+4 in den MDynamicEq.
Im MDynamicEq alle Einstellungen auf Sidechain.
Doch es passiert nichts.
Mit dem Rea Comp funktioniert es!?.

You need to send the channels 3/4 into sidechain 1/2 via the pin connector. (by default they go into 3/4 which is for surround processing)
